Understanding Frappe Separation: The Science Behind the Split

Frappe separation, at its core, is a matter of physics and chemistry. It boils down to the different densities of the ingredients used in your frappe. Think of it like oil and water – they naturally want to separate. In a frappe, the heavier components (like ice and certain syrups) tend to sink, while lighter components (like milk and some flavorings) rise to the top.

The Role of Emulsification

Emulsification is the key to keeping a frappe together. An emulsion is a mixture of two or more liquids that are normally immiscible (unmixable or unblendable). To create a stable emulsion, you need an emulsifier.

An emulsifier is a substance that helps to stabilize an emulsion by reducing the surface tension between the liquids. In frappes, common emulsifiers include ingredients naturally found in milk (proteins and fats) and certain gums or stabilizers that can be added.

Factors Contributing to Separation

Several factors can contribute to frappe separation. Ingredient temperature plays a crucial role. If your ingredients are at different temperatures, the mixture is more likely to separate as it sits. Another factor is the blending technique. Insufficient blending can leave larger ice crystals, which contribute to quicker separation. The order of ingredients also matters. Adding ingredients in the right sequence can help with proper emulsification. Finally, the quality of ingredients, especially the milk, can impact the frappe’s stability.

The Secrets to a Separation-Free Frappe: Ingredients and Techniques

Now that we understand the science, let’s delve into the practical steps you can take to prevent your frappe from separating. The choice of ingredients and the blending technique are paramount.

Choosing the Right Ingredients

Selecting high-quality ingredients is the foundation of a stable frappe. Let’s examine some key components:

  • Milk: Whole milk, with its higher fat content, tends to create a more stable frappe than skim milk. The fat acts as an emulsifier, helping to bind the ingredients together. If you’re using non-dairy milk, consider varieties that are specifically formulated for frothing or blending, as they often contain stabilizers.
  • Coffee: Strong, freshly brewed coffee is best. Allow it to cool slightly before adding it to the blender. Instant coffee can also be used, but the flavor profile will be different.
  • Ice: Use finely crushed ice or smaller ice cubes. This will help to create a smoother texture and prevent large ice crystals from forming and contributing to separation.
  • Sweeteners: Liquid sweeteners, like simple syrup or flavored syrups, are preferable to granulated sugar, as they dissolve more easily and don’t leave a gritty texture.
  • Stabilizers: Consider adding a small amount of a stabilizer like xanthan gum or guar gum. These gums are food-grade thickening agents that can help to prevent separation. A tiny pinch is usually sufficient; too much can result in a gummy texture.

Mastering the Blending Technique

The blending technique is just as important as the ingredients themselves. Here’s a step-by-step guide to achieving that perfect, separation-free blend:

  1. Chill Your Glass: Start by chilling your serving glass in the freezer for a few minutes. This will help to keep the frappe cold and prevent it from separating as quickly.
  2. Layer Your Ingredients: Add the ingredients to the blender in the correct order. A good starting point is to add liquids (milk, coffee, syrups) first, followed by any dry ingredients (like protein powder or cocoa powder), and finally, the ice. This helps to ensure that the dry ingredients are properly incorporated.
  3. Blend on High Speed: Blend on high speed until the frappe is smooth and creamy. Avoid over-blending, as this can melt the ice and result in a watery consistency. Look for a vortex effect in the blender, meaning all ingredients are incorporated.
  4. Pulse If Necessary: If you’re having trouble getting the ice to blend completely, try pulsing the blender a few times. This can help to break up the ice and create a smoother texture.
  5. Serve Immediately: The sooner you serve the frappe, the less likely it is to separate.

Specific Ingredient Tips for Stability

Let’s look at specific ingredients and how to best utilize them to prevent separation:

  • Chocolate Frappes: When adding chocolate, use chocolate syrup rather than chocolate powder, as it blends more easily.
  • Caramel Frappes: Use a high-quality caramel sauce or syrup. Avoid caramel candies, as they may not blend properly.
  • Fruit Frappes: When adding fruit, use frozen fruit instead of fresh fruit. Frozen fruit will help to thicken the frappe and prevent it from separating.

The Importance of Temperature

Maintaining consistent temperatures throughout the process is crucial. Ensure all ingredients are chilled before blending. Room temperature or warm ingredients accelerate separation. The blender jar itself can also impact temperature. If you frequently make frappes, consider keeping your blender jar in the refrigerator.

Advanced Techniques for Extra Stability

Beyond the basics, here are some advanced techniques that professional baristas use to create exceptionally stable frappes:

Using a Frappe Base

Frappe bases are commercially available powdered or liquid products that contain a blend of emulsifiers, stabilizers, and sweeteners. They are designed to create a consistent, creamy texture and prevent separation. They simplify the process and offer more reliable results.

The Double Blend Method

This involves two stages of blending. First, blend the liquid ingredients and any stabilizers. Then, add the ice and blend again until smooth. This helps to create a more stable emulsion.

Fat Content Considerations

As mentioned, fat plays a crucial role. For low-fat options, consider adding a small amount of healthy fats like avocado or nut butter. This will contribute to a creamier texture and help prevent separation.

Troubleshooting Common Problems

Even with the best techniques, you might encounter issues. Here’s how to troubleshoot:

Frappe is Too Watery

This often indicates too much liquid or not enough ice. Add more ice and blend again. If the problem persists, reduce the amount of liquid in your recipe.

Frappe is Too Thick

This indicates too much ice or not enough liquid. Add a small amount of milk or coffee and blend again.

Frappe is Separating Quickly

This suggests a lack of emulsification. Ensure your milk is cold and consider adding a stabilizer like xanthan gum or guar gum. Review your blending technique to ensure it’s thorough enough.

Serving and Storage Considerations

Even a perfectly blended frappe can separate if not handled properly. Always serve your frappe in a chilled glass. This will help to keep it cold and prevent it from separating as quickly. If you’re not serving the frappe immediately, store it in the freezer for a short period. However, be aware that freezing and thawing can affect the texture. Re-blending a slightly separated frappe can sometimes restore its original consistency.

Why does my frappe separate into a watery layer and a thicker, icy layer?

This separation typically happens because the ice melts too quickly. Ice melts faster when the ingredients aren’t properly emulsified and stabilized. In essence, the fat molecules (from dairy or cream) aren’t evenly distributed throughout the drink, causing the ice to melt unevenly and release water.

Another contributing factor is the temperature difference between the ingredients. If you’re using warm espresso or room-temperature syrup with cold ice, the rapid temperature change will shock the mixture and encourage separation. Ensuring all ingredients are chilled before blending can significantly help.

What is the most important factor in preventing frappe separation?

Temperature control is arguably the most crucial aspect of preventing frappe separation. Starting with ice-cold ingredients ensures that the ice doesn’t melt prematurely during the blending process, which is a primary cause of liquid separating from the frozen mixture. Pre-chilling your espresso, milk, and any flavor syrups is essential.

Furthermore, keeping your blender container cold can also help. Consider rinsing it with ice water before use. This small step can prevent the initial heat from the container from accelerating the ice melting process and causing the frappe to separate more quickly.

What role does the order of adding ingredients play in preventing frappe separation?

The order in which you add ingredients can impact the overall texture and stability of your frappe. Starting with liquids first, like milk and espresso, followed by thicker ingredients like syrups, and then topping with ice allows for better blending and emulsification. This allows the liquid to evenly coat the ice.

Adding all the ingredients at once can lead to uneven mixing and pockets of ice that melt faster. This is because the ice gets trapped and doesn’t blend uniformly with the liquid ingredients, potentially leading to separation as it melts.

Are there specific ingredients that can help prevent frappe separation?

Yes, incorporating stabilizers and emulsifiers can significantly improve the texture and prevent separation. Common stabilizers include xanthan gum, guar gum, and cornstarch, which help to thicken the drink and bind the ingredients together, preventing the watery separation. Use these sparingly as too much can create a gummy texture.

Adding a small amount of a high-fat dairy product, like heavy cream or half-and-half, can also act as an emulsifier. The fat molecules help to bind the water and ice together, creating a smoother, more stable frappe that resists separation for a longer time.

How does the type of ice used affect frappe separation?

The size and shape of the ice cubes significantly influence the frappe’s texture and its resistance to separation. Smaller ice cubes or crushed ice blend more easily and evenly, creating a smoother, more homogenous mixture that is less prone to separating. Larger ice cubes require more blending time, which can generate heat and lead to premature melting.

Using too much ice can also contribute to separation. While it seems counterintuitive, excess ice can overload the blender and prevent proper emulsification. Experiment with the amount of ice to find the optimal balance for your blender and recipe.

What blending techniques are best for preventing frappe separation?

The blending technique is key to creating a stable and delicious frappe. Begin with a lower speed to initially combine the ingredients, preventing splashing and ensuring even distribution. Then, gradually increase the speed to fully crush the ice and create a smooth, creamy texture.

Avoid over-blending, as this can generate heat and cause the ice to melt more quickly, leading to separation. Blend just until the ice is fully crushed and the mixture is smooth. Pulse the blender if needed to help break up any remaining large ice chunks without over-processing the mixture.

How can I fix a frappe that has already started to separate?

If your frappe has already begun to separate, there’s still hope for rescue. The best approach is to re-blend it immediately. Add a small amount of fresh ice and a splash of milk or cream, then blend on a low speed until it is smooth and re-emulsified.

If re-blending doesn’t fully resolve the issue, consider adding a tiny pinch of xanthan gum or another stabilizer to help bind the ingredients together. Blend again briefly to incorporate the stabilizer and create a smoother, more stable consistency.
